Hiring Freeze — Carverton Instruments Division (Managers Only)

Effective immediately, all open roles in the Carverton division are frozen, including backfills. Sales leads should not reference the freeze in customer conversations or recruitment channels. Exceptions require divisional sign-off and a documented revenue impact. The freeze is expected to hold through year-end. The reasoning behind this decision is set out in the confidential note below.

internal memo for bajeg-yahop: Project Ulaiel slips by one quarter because of the tooling delay.

HueCheck runs the color-contrast accessibility audit against staging builds of the Lanternwood design system. Most environment variables control thresholds: minimum contrast ratio, which WCAG level to enforce, and whether to fail the build on warnings. Reviewers should confirm defaults match the audit policy doc. The crawler also needs an API credential for the staging gateway, set by this line:

sealed setting: ARCHIVE_KEY3=c1f

**Handover — master keys, Dunmere block**

Taking over from the early shift: the full master key set for the Dunmere block is in the red pouch, sealed, logged at 14:00. Courier from Larkspan booked for the 16:30 run. Keys do not leave the pouch; no photocopies of the tag. Receiving super must sign in person. The hand-over instruction is given on the next line.

dispatch memo: the sorius tamius courier leaves the praeth ledger at gate 4873 under passcode 928014